Understanding the Mechanism of‍ 4-7-8‍ Breathing and Its Impact on the Body

The 4-7-8 breathing technique, developed by Dr. Andrew Weil, is a simple yet powerful method designed to promote ‍relaxation ⁢and reduce ⁢stress. By focusing on the rhythm of inhalation ⁣and exhalation, this ⁣practice engages ‌the parasympathetic nervous system,‌ wich is responsible for the body’s⁤ rest-and-digest functions. The mechanism‍ involves ⁤inhaling for a count of four, holding the breath ​for seven counts, and exhaling for eight.This structured approach not only calms the mind but also encourages deeper, more efficient breathing patterns.

As with any wellness practice, ‌it’s essential to ⁣be⁤ aware of potential side effects. While many individuals ‍experience profound relaxation, ​some ​may encounter discomfort during the initial attempts. Common reactions⁤ can include:

  • Dizziness: The extended breath-holding may⁤ lead to‍ lightheadedness, especially⁣ for beginners.
  • Anxiety: For some, ⁤focusing on breath control can ‍inadvertently heighten feelings ‌of⁣ anxiety, notably ⁢if they struggle with breath-related issues.
  • Hyperventilation: ⁤ If practiced too quickly or ‌without proper attention, the​ technique may lead⁤ to rapid breathing, causing a⁤ sense of panic.

Moreover, ⁤individuals with ⁢pre-existing⁢ respiratory conditions, such as asthma or chronic obstructive pulmonary disease (COPD), should approach this technique ‍with caution. The emphasis on breath retention may ⁢not be suitable for⁣ everyone, and it could ‍exacerbate symptoms in sensitive⁣ individuals. It’s ⁤advisable for those with​ such ⁤conditions to consult a healthcare professional before incorporating this practice into their routine.

Lastly, ⁣while the 4-7-8 technique⁤ is generally safe,⁣ it’s ‍crucial to⁣ listen to your⁢ body.if you⁤ experience ‌any adverse effects, such as persistent discomfort ‍or ‌increased anxiety, it may be beneficial to ⁣modify the practice or​ seek guidance from a qualified instructor.‌ Understanding your limits and adjusting⁢ the technique accordingly can help ⁤ensure a positive experience, allowing⁢ you ‌to reap the benefits ‌of this calming practice without⁤ undue stress.

Common Side‍ Effects Experienced by Practitioners of 4-7-8 Breathing

Practitioners of⁣ the 4-7-8⁢ breathing technique may encounter a variety of side effects, ⁣particularly when they⁢ are new to the practice. One⁤ of the most common experiences is ⁢a sense​ of lightheadedness. This⁤ sensation can​ occur due to the extended breath-holding and the‌ rapid shift in oxygen levels. While it frequently enough subsides with continued practice, it’s essential for beginners to approach the technique gradually to​ avoid discomfort.

Another potential side effect is ​a feeling of anxiety or restlessness during the initial attempts. As ‍individuals ⁢focus on their breath and the⁢ counting ‍involved, they may become overly ‍aware ‍of their thoughts and feelings.⁤ This⁣ heightened awareness can sometiems lead to⁤ a temporary ​increase in anxiety,‌ especially for those who are not accustomed to‌ mindfulness‍ practices. It’s ​advisable ⁤to practice in ‍a ​calm environment ​and to allow oneself to ‌ease into the technique.

Some practitioners report experiencing⁤ a mild tingling​ sensation in their ⁣extremities. This can be attributed to changes in blood flow and oxygenation as the body ⁤adjusts to ‌the rhythmic breathing⁢ pattern. While this tingling is generally harmless, it can ⁤be surprising​ for those unfamiliar with the physiological responses that can accompany deep ‍breathing​ exercises. Staying mindful of one’s body⁢ and recognizing these sensations as part of the process can help alleviate any concerns.

Lastly, ‌individuals may notice a temporary increase in ⁤emotional release during or after‍ practicing 4-7-8 breathing. This​ can manifest as tears, laughter, or a sense of relief. Such emotional responses are often a sign of⁣ the body releasing‍ built-up tension and stress. While this can be a positive ⁢outcome,⁤ it may catch some practitioners ‍off guard. Embracing these emotions as part of the healing process can enhance the overall ⁢benefits⁢ of the practice.

Mitigating Discomfort: Tips for a‍ Smoother‌ Breathing Experience

When practicing the ‍4-7-8 breathing technique, some⁣ individuals may⁣ experience discomfort, particularly if they are new to controlled breathing exercises. To enhance your experience,‍ consider‍ the ⁢following strategies.First, **find a ​comfortable position**. Whether sitting or lying ⁢down, ensure that your ​body is relaxed and supported. This can ⁢definitely help reduce ⁤tension and make it‍ easier to focus on your breath.

Another effective approach is to **start slowly**. If⁣ you find ⁤the full⁤ 4-7-8 cycle⁢ challenging, begin with shorter counts. As an example, try inhaling⁢ for 2 seconds, holding for 4, and ⁤exhaling for 6. Gradually increase the duration as you ‍become more​ accustomed‌ to the rhythm. ​This incremental⁤ adjustment can help your body adapt without ⁣overwhelming it.

Incorporating **mindfulness⁤ techniques** can ‌also be ‌beneficial. As you breathe, pay​ attention to the sensations in your body and the sounds around ‌you. This practice can ground you in the moment and distract from any ‌discomfort you may ⁣feel. Additionally, focusing on the positive effects of deep breathing, such‌ as relaxation and stress relief, can shift your⁤ mindset and enhance your ​overall‍ experience.

Lastly, consider the ‌**environment** in which you practice.⁢ A calm, quiet space⁣ can significantly impact your‌ ability to relax and breathe deeply. Dim the lights, ​eliminate distractions,​ and ‍perhaps play soft music or nature sounds to create a soothing ⁤atmosphere. By curating your surroundings, you can foster a more enjoyable and effective breathing session.

When to Seek Professional Guidance: Recognizing Serious Reactions to 4-7-8 Breathing

While the 4-7-8 breathing technique is generally safe and beneficial for many,⁤ there ‍are ‍instances when individuals may experience ⁤adverse reactions that warrant professional attention.‍ If you find yourself feeling dizzy, lightheaded, ‌or excessively anxious ⁢during or after⁤ practicing this technique, it may be a sign that your body is reacting negatively. ​These sensations can be​ disorienting and⁢ may indicate that the method is⁤ not suitable for you at this time.

Another serious reaction to‍ be aware‍ of is the onset ‍of panic attacks ⁤or heightened anxiety levels. If you notice that your ​heart rate increases significantly or ​you feel a sense of‍ impending doom ⁣while practicing 4-7-8 breathing, ⁢it’s crucial to ⁤stop ⁣immediately. Such responses can ⁤be alarming and may require ⁣the guidance of a mental health professional to explore underlying issues and develop a more tailored approach to stress⁣ management.

Physical symptoms should also be taken seriously.​ If you experience‍ chest pain, ⁣shortness of breath, or any other concerning physical reactions,‍ it’s essential to seek medical advice. These symptoms ⁤could be indicative ​of a more ‌serious condition that needs to be⁤ addressed by a healthcare provider. Ignoring ‌these signs can lead ​to further complications, so prioritizing your health is‍ paramount.

Lastly, if ⁣you have a ⁣history of respiratory issues ⁤or other medical conditions,​ consulting with a healthcare professional before ‍starting ‍any new breathing ⁢technique is advisable. ‌They can provide personalized⁢ recommendations and ensure that⁣ your practice aligns with your health needs. Remember, while self-care practices ‍like 4-7-8 breathing can be beneficial, they should never replace professional medical ​advice when serious reactions occur.

Q&A

  1. What is 4-7-8 breathing?

    4-7-8 breathing ⁢is a relaxation technique that involves inhaling for 4 ​seconds, holding the breath for 7 seconds, and exhaling for⁣ 8 seconds. It aims to ​promote‌ calmness and reduce anxiety.

  2. Are‌ there any physical side effects?

    While generally safe, some individuals may experience mild physical side ⁣effects such⁣ as:

    • Dizziness
    • Lightheadedness
    • Shortness of‍ breath

    These effects are frequently enough temporary and can⁤ occur if the technique is practiced⁣ too quickly or‍ without proper preparation.

  3. Can⁤ it cause emotional discomfort?

    Yes, for some people, focusing on their breath can bring up‌ unresolved‍ emotions ⁢or anxiety. ⁢It’s important to ​approach the practice gently and seek support if needed.

  4. Who should avoid 4-7-8 breathing?

    Individuals with certain⁤ conditions should consult a healthcare professional before practicing, including:

    • Severe respiratory issues
    • Heart conditions
    • severe ‍anxiety ‌disorders

    Always‍ listen to your body and stop‌ if you feel ⁣uncomfortable.
